Abstract
The invention discloses a plate blanking device which comprises a frame. Two top sides of the frame are respectively provided with a support strip, the space between the bottoms of the support strips is larger than that between the tops, a cross arm and a rail are respectively arranged between the support strips, the cross arm is located at the tops of the support strips, the rail is located on the middle lower portions of the support strips, the rail as well as the cross arm is movably connected with the support strips, a feed inlet is arranged in the bottom of the cross arm, a hole matched with the caliber of the feed inlet is formed in the cross arm, an air cylinder is arranged at the bottom of the feed inlet and is connected with the feed inlet through a gas pipe, the air cylinder is communicated with the feed inlet, the upper portion of the air cylinder is movably connected with the feed inlet, the lower portion of the air cylinder is slidingly connected with the rail, and the plate blanking device further comprises a hydraulic cylinder which penetrates the rail to be connected with the air cylinder through an air inlet pipe. The plate blanking device is low in manufacturing cost, safe and reliable in running, timesaving and laborsaving in operation, high in working efficiency, capable of featuring in buffering and meeting operation requirements on wide plates and especially suitable for blanking the plates with certain thickness.

Background technology
In the industry such as civil construction, shoemaking, all can cut sheet material and cladding by various plant equipment.Conventional panel machine has planer-type oil pressure panel machine, high-speed plane panel machine and rocker-arm oil pressure panel machine, the above two are the continuous stampings for continuity sheet material, there is high efficiency feature, and rocker-arm oil pressure panel machine is mainly for the material severing of facet width, although volume is little, flexibility is high, but accuracy is low, security performance is not enough, and this three all can only use separately, can not on same blanking apparatus, carry out different stamping-out operations.Run into sheet material different in size simultaneously, also need manually first to carry out sawed-off, could coordinate stamping-out, exist the high and ineffective shortcoming of labour intensity, and then affect progress.
